When trying to build the latest from CVS, I get many complaints
about a missing configuration.h, like so:
ioabs_tls.c:10:27: configuration.h: No such file or directory
gmake[1]: *** [ioabs_tls.o] Error 1

> I've made a few performance-related changes to the CVS
> version of tpop3d. The list so far is,
>
> Removed the test which ignored messages in a maildir having modification times
> in the future, replacing it with a warning about possible clock
> synchronisation
> errors, following a suggestion of Matthew Trent. Fixed a (recently-introduced)
> bug in the maildir code which could cause a segmentation fault on
> misconfigured
> systems. Made a minor change to the way multi-line responses are transmitted,
> which may help some broken clients to work with tpop3d. Made some changes to
> the transmission of messages which may improve performance for clients on very
> fast networks, and added a tcp-send-buffer configuration option to control the
> SO_SNDBUF socket parameter.
>
> -- I'd appreciate it if people would test it out. Hopefully
> this will become 1.5.4 in the not-too-distant future.
